ABOUT THE POSITION
As a BIM Coordinator, you will play a key role in managing, coordinating, and maintaining BIM models across a range of complex and high-quality building services projects. Working closely with engineers, designers, and project managers, you'll ensure consistency, accuracy, and efficiency in model delivery while supporting the ongoing improvement of BIM processes and standards within a collaborative and close-knit team environment.
DUTIES
Manage and coordinate BIM models across multiple building services disciplines
Perform clash detections and resolve model coordination issues across disciplines
Implement and support BIM workflows and quality assurance processes
Provide training, guidance, and technical support to project teams
Liaise with key stakeholders to ensure seamless project delivery
S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E
Tertiary qualification in Engineering, Drafting, or a related discipline
Proven experience as a BIM Coordinator within the Building Services industry
Advanced proficiency in Revit and a strong understanding of BIM workflows and standards
Excellent coordination, problem-solving, and communication skills
A proactive, detail-oriented, and collaborative approach to project delivery
